Abstract: Embodiments of the disclosure provide a method, device and computer readable medium for allocating measurement resources. According to embodiments of the present disclosure, the terminal device can determine the allocations of measurement resources to the RRM measurement and the beam recovery measurement based on priorities of the RRM and beam recovery measurements. The priorities can be determined based on the needs of the terminal device. In this way, the terminal device is able to find suitable beams faster and the interruption time for date transmission is reduced.

Abstract: Systems, methods, apparatuses, and computer program products for determining UE measurement performance in communication systems, such as NR, are provided. One method may include grouping configured carriers according to synchronization signal block measurement timing configuration (SMTC) to form carrier groups, distributing measurement gaps on the configured carriers according to an intra-frequency and inter-frequency gap sharing rule, and distributing the measurement gaps available for inter-frequency measurements among inter-frequency carrier groups according to the carrier groups with non-overlapping synchronization signal block measurement timing configuration (SMTC) or the carrier groups with overlapping synchronization signal block measurement timing configuration (SMTC) to create a distribution of the measurement gaps.

Abstract: An apparatus and a method are provided, by which a measurement gap sharing scheme is generated by sharing measurement gaps between radio link monitoring measurement, intra-frequency measurement and inter-frequency measurement based on configurations of radio link monitoring reference signals for radio link monitoring and synchronization signal blocks and/or other reference signals used for intra-frequency measurements; measurements including the radio link monitoring measurement, the intra-frequency measurement and inter-frequency measurement are performed according to the measurement gap sharing scheme, and the measurement gap sharing scheme between radio link monitoring measurement, intra-frequency measurement and inter-frequency measurement is changed based on the radio link quality of a serving cell.

Abstract: Systems, methods, apparatuses, and computer program products for enhanced radio link monitoring (RLM) are provided. One method may include signaling, by a network node, information to at least one user equipment. The information may include an indication of a maximum number of physical downlink control channel repetition and aggregation level(s). The indication may be independent from the physical downlink control channel repetition and aggregation level that the at least one user equipment is configured to monitor for data transfer.

Abstract: A method includes: receiving, at a user equipment, a first information of a first gap for a first reference signal to be measured and a second information of a second gap for a second reference signal to be measured, wherein the first gap and the second gap overlap at least partially; and, determining at least one of: a first duration of a gap length based on a union of the first gap and the second gap, and a second duration of a gap length based on a selection of the first gap or the second gap corresponding to one of the first reference signal and the second reference signal.

Abstract: A method, device and computer readable medium for performing measurements in telecommunication systems are disclosed. The method comprises: includes receiving, from a first network device, a first configuration of a first measurement object for a carrier frequency; receiving, from a second network device, a second configuration of a second measurement object for the carrier frequency; determining an absolute time difference between a first measurement timing in the first configuration and a second measurement timing in the second configuration; and in response to determining that the absolute time difference is below a predetermined threshold, performing a single measurement for the carrier frequency based on the first measurement timing in the first configuration or the second measurement timing in the second configuration.

Abstract: Various communication systems may benefit from appropriate sharing of resources amongst multiple nodes. For example, certain wireless communication systems may benefit from using a single measurement gap for master node and secondary node measurements in a multi-radio-access-technology dual connectivity scenario, or similar scenarios. A method can include determining, by a first network node, that a gap pattern is existing in a second network node. The method can also include enquiring, by the first network node to the second network node, whether the gap pattern can be used for a new measurement. The method can further include configuring, by the first network node, a user equipment to perform the new measurement in the gap pattern, based on a response from the second network node to the enquiring.

Abstract: Various communication systems may benefit from appropriate representations of communication parameters and information. For example, certain wireless communication systems may benefit from packet number representation for multicast channel block error rate reporting. A method can include determining a number of packets corresponding to a block error rate of a multicast channel. The method can also include encoding the number of packets using an encoding format that includes a plurality of granularities and at least one threshold. The method can further include transmitting the number of packets in a report.
